Operational & Regulatory Considerations Scalability challenges include sourcing high-quality ingredients and maintaining product consistency at scale. Regulatory landscape involves compliance with the Food Sanitation Act, FSS (Food Safety Standards), and specific health claims approval processes. Certifications such as ISO, GMP, and organic labels enhance market credibility and consumer trust. Timelines for regulatory approval can range from 6-12 months, requiring strategic planning. Japan Functional Foods and Beverages Market Trends & Recent Developments The industry is characterized by rapid innovation, strategic alliances, and evolving regulatory frameworks. Key recent developments include: Technological innovations: Introduction of novel delivery formats such as probiotic shots, functional gummies, and plant-based drinks with enhanced bioavailability. Product launches: Major players launching clean-label, low-sugar, and plant-based functional products aligned with consumer health trends. Strategic partnerships: Collaborations between ingredient suppliers and FMCG companies to co-develop science-backed products. Mergers & acquisitions: Consolidation among domestic and international firms to expand R&D capabilities and distribution networks. Regulatory updates: Japan’s Food Labeling Act tightening, with increased emphasis on transparent health claims and ingredient disclosures. Competitive landscape shifts: Entry of innovative startups challenging incumbents with niche, science-driven offerings. These trends underscore a dynamic industry landscape, emphasizing innovation, regulatory compliance, and strategic positioning to capitalize on emerging opportunities.
